Ill ABSTRACT In this study, the constitutive equations of thermoelastic, micromorphic media which depend on time-rate of temperature were considered. The text consists of five chapters. In chapter one, a brief summary was given about the topic. The kinematics and displacement of micromorphic theory were given and for the existence of single valued continuous displacement field the compatibility conditions were imposed on deformation tensors in chapter two. In chapter three, for the micromorphic theory the basic equations in the form of material and space were detemined. In chapter four, for temperature-rate- dependent thermoelastic, micromorphic media, the constitutive equations obtained and the constitutive equations were derived from the restrictions due to entropy inequality. For the situations being isotropy, linear and homogenous media, the constitutive equations deduced. At the end, the linear theory was considered and after the linearized constitutive equations had been derived the field equations were given. T.C YtKSDCÖCRirnM KURUL*
